To be known requires respect and understanding of their communities’ pastoral needs and religious practices.  Sadly, many leaders have a colonial mentality that foments stereotypes and even prejudice toward Hispanics. The only way to move beyond this mentality is to sincerely enter into relationships with Latino(a)s, and understand how they see themselves.  This respectful understanding must begin with our Church leaders. Latino/as want to share their cultural and religious practices that connect them to their families and ancestors. Although the Hispanic Catholics play a vital role in the life of the Church, barriers to inclusion remain. Hispanic Catholics want to fully participate in the Church’s mission to serve the whole community.  They are eager to share their gifts through collaborative service in their parishes.\r\n\r\nIn this thesis project I reveal Hispanic communities that are already present but not often seen. I introduce their religious practices to the larger community including church leaders. I focus on the religious practice called Adoración Nocturna Mexicana (Mexican Nocturnal Adoration). A practice where members of the Mexican Catholic communities spend the night in adoration before the Blessed Sacrament of the Altar where, like all Catholics, they worship the true presence of Jesus Christ in the consecrated hosts reposited in the Tabernacle and exposed in the monstrance on the altar during nocturnal adoration vigil. The study shows how Hispanics have historically and are presently practicing nocturnal adoration as part of their popular religious practices.  More importantly, I explore what drives them toward these religious practices. By listening to their stories, I have heard their heartfelt voices as they express their needs and desires, spiritually, socially, and emotionally. Focus groups with ten open ended questions were used to elicit the data.  The study begins with a demographic overview of the major Hispanic groups represented in Chicago (Mexican, Puerto Rican, Cuban and Guatemalan).  The biblical review focuses on the principles of church planting modeled by Jesus, the Holy Spirit, Peter and Paul.  The literature review investigates church planting from a Hispanic perspective.  The results of the study are summarized in 20 key winning factors vital to reaching Hispanics in the United States."],"rights_statement_tesim":["https://rightsstatements.org/vocab/InC/1.0/"],"thumbnail_path_ss":"/assets/work-a3b75da7abded620ab321410c80d102e5e2417b71c54de7ba7d4b0363da904f7.png","suppressed_bsi":false,"actionable_workflow_roles_ssim":["f6c99b2a-5c91-4444-8946-01a1837f1fd8-default-approving","f6c99b2a-5c91-4444-8946-01a1837f1fd8-default-depositing","f6c99b2a-5c91-4444-8946-01a1837f1fd8-default-managing"],"workflow_state_name_ssim":["deposited"],"member_of_collections_ssim":["Bethel Seminary (St. Paul, MN)"],"member_of_collection_ids_ssim":["fccbc3d7-874c-42e3-8a20-621b107c56c7"],"visibility_ssi":"open","admin_set_tesim":["Metadata Only"],"account_cname_tesim":["rim.ir.atla.com"],"human_readable_type_tesim":["Etd"],"read_access_group_ssim":["work_editor","public"],"edit_access_group_ssim":["admin"],"edit_access_person_ssim":["ckarpinski@atla.com"],"_version_":1791133114714554368,"timestamp":"2024-02-17T08:14:08.768Z","score":1.0},{"system_create_dtsi":"2023-10-12T15:45:14Z","system_modified_dtsi":"2024-02-17T08:04:29Z","has_model_ssim":["Etd"],"id":"905e8b8e-dae8-400b-a75f-f3efcadf4999","accessControl_ssim":["7bb0c3b3-0e2e-499b-891b-f8e805df1339"],"depositor_ssim":["ckarpinski@atla.com"],"depositor_tesim":["ckarpinski@atla.com"],"title_tesim":["Hospital chaplains' cultural sensitivity as a motivating factor for Hispanics' openness to pastoral care in end-of-life issues"],"date_uploaded_dtsi":"2023-10-12T15:45:13Z","date_modified_dtsi":"2024-02-17T02:21:41Z","isPartOf_ssim":["f6c99b2a-5c91-4444-8946-01a1837f1fd8"],"hasEmbargo_ssim":["d82bc4f6-f8ed-40b9-98d7-17bb9954f8df"],"hasLease_ssim":["d4d1b07b-5c6c-47b2-a184-8ade3f4e68f7"],"show_pdf_viewer_tesim":["1"],"show_pdf_download_button_tesim":["1"],"institution_tesim":["Atla RIM"],"degree_tesim":["Unknown"],"degree_granting_institution_tesim":["Southwestern Baptist Theological Seminary"],"advisor_tesim":["William E Goff"],"year_tesim":["2013"],"resource_type_tesim":["Unknown"],"types_tesim":["Text"],"creator_tesim":["Ladislao G Robinson"],"publisher_tesim":["Southwestern Baptist Theological Seminary"],"subject_tesim":["Chaplains, Hospital","Church work with the terminally ill","Hispanic Americans--Health and hygiene","Pastoral theology","Palliative treatment","Hispanic Americans--Religion"],"language_tesim":["English"],"abstract_tesim":["This dissertation argues that a chaplain's cultural sensitivity motivates Hispanics' openness to receive pastoral care when facing end-of-life issues as patients and family members in the hospital setting. This presents a tremendous challenge and opportunity for the church in general, and for the African-American and Hispanic church in the Washington Metropolitan context in particular, to be involved in cross-cultural evangelism.  This project presupposes that cross-cultural evangelism will enhance positive social interaction between the two communities while highlighting the universality of the Gospel of Jesus Christ.  The Great Commission is our mandate to evangelize cross-culturally. In doing so it will challenge social and political structures that create and tolerate poverty, civil strife, racism, sexism, and nationalistic egoism.  The research model was in the form of a case study and survey.  A questionnaire was disseminated to two local congregations in the Washington, DC area, one Hispanic and one African-American. The resulting data was analyzed to identify the present attitudes of both groups.  There is some evidence of favorable attitudes from both groups toward an African-American cross-cultural evangelistic ministry to the Hispanic community."],"rights_statement_tesim":["https://rightsstatements.org/vocab/InC/1.0/"],"thumbnail_path_ss":"/assets/work-a3b75da7abded620ab321410c80d102e5e2417b71c54de7ba7d4b0363da904f7.png","suppressed_bsi":false,"actionable_workflow_roles_ssim":["f6c99b2a-5c91-4444-8946-01a1837f1fd8-default-approving","f6c99b2a-5c91-4444-8946-01a1837f1fd8-default-depositing","f6c99b2a-5c91-4444-8946-01a1837f1fd8-default-managing"],"workflow_state_name_ssim":["deposited"],"member_of_collections_ssim":["Miscellaneous"],"member_of_collection_ids_ssim":["4f3e9d5f-fc19-4d44-a264-44b56604eb9a"],"visibility_ssi":"open","admin_set_tesim":["Metadata Only"],"account_cname_tesim":["rim.ir.atla.com"],"human_readable_type_tesim":["Etd"],"read_access_group_ssim":["work_editor","public"],"edit_access_group_ssim":["admin"],"edit_access_person_ssim":["ckarpinski@atla.com"],"_version_":1791130495861391360,"timestamp":"2024-02-17T07:32:31.235Z","score":1.0}],"facets":[{"name":"resource_type_sim","items":[{"value":"Unknown","hits":5,"label":"Unknown"},{"value":"D.Min.
